Vincent Francis Heuser, Jr is a lawyer practicing civil litigation, construction law, corporate law and 37 other areas of law. Vincent received a B.S. degree from Speed Scientific School in 1983, and has been licensed for 36 years. Vincent practices at Vincent F. Heuser, Jr. in Louisville, KY.
